    Liverpool's Daniel Sturridge is vying to score for the fourth consecutive Premier League home match.
    TEAM NEWS
    Liverpool manager Jurgen Klopp admits he will make several changes to the side to protect his leading players ahead of the Europa League final.

    Jordan Henderson, Divock Origi and Danny Ings will not feature but could all return from injuries before the end of the season.

    Watford could be unchanged after beating Aston Villa last weekend.

    Allan Nyom and Nathan Ake are pushing for recalls but Etienne Capoue remains sidelined with a knee injury.

    MATCH FACTS
    Head-to-head

    • Watford's 3-0 win in the reverse fixture is their biggest margin of victory over Liverpool.
    • However, Watford's only competitive win in 11 attempts against Liverpool at Anfield came in August 1999 when Tommy Mooney scored the only goal in a Premier League meeting.
    Liverpool

    • Jurgen Klopp's side are on a 10-match unbeaten run at Anfield, including four Europa League wins (W7, D3).
    • However, they have only won three of their seven most recent league games (W3, D2, L2).
    • The Reds have dropped an unrivalled 19 points from winning positions in the Premier League this season.
    • There have been an unrivalled 63 goals in Premier League matches involving Liverpool in 2016; Watford's fixtures have produced the fewest goals this year (34).
    • Liverpool fielded their youngest ever starting line-up in the Premier League against Swansea last weekend, with an average age of 23 years and 218 days.
    • Daniel Sturridge has scored in six of his last eight league appearances for Liverpool.
    Watford

    • Watford have won two of their last three games, taking as many points as they had from their previous nine league fixtures.
    • This was only Watford's second win in nine league games.
    • The Hornets have scored just 12 Premier League goals in 2016, a joint-league-low with Villa.
    • They have only managed four goals in their last eight away matches in the league.
    • Sixteen-goal leading scorer Idion Ighalo has gone 11 league matches without scoring.
